The game uses a custom engine made by VectorUnit
Upon testing with the program Raw texture cooker from another post, I got the rough shape of the real image by using the mode bc1_unorm on DesertA_BlueSkyC.dat
sample files, most textures have a .dat extension, while some others have .vap and .ttf, which doesn't seem to have a distinct pattern in which ones are used when from what I can currently tell; the four bytes at 0x19 seem to be the width

Re: VectorUnit games texture formats
Some tips 
 
Remember to post the game platform next time, this is very important.
			
			
													Code: Select all
DWORD   texFormat;//0x15
DWORD   width;//0x19
DWORD   height;//0x1D
DWORD   MipMaps;//0x21
DWORD   dataSize;//0x25
if (texFormat == 0x5)
byte    RGBA32_Data[dataSize];
else if (texFormat == 0x10)
byte    ETC_RGB_Data[dataSize];
else if (texFormat == 0x23)
byte    ETC_RGBA1_Data[dataSize];
else if (texFormat == 0x24)
byte    ETC_RGBA_Data[dataSize];
else
byte    unkFormatData[dataSize];Remember to post the game platform next time, this is very important.
